Observations of auroral electrons with sounding rockets and the Geos-2 geostationary satellite

  • 1. Kiruna Geophysical Inst. (Sweden)

Description

Kiruna Geophysical Institute has participated with auroral particle experiments in several Swedish sounding rocket payloads launched from Esrange. Three of these campaigns took place when the geostationary satellite GEOS-2 was located on a field line with the foot-point in northern Scandinavia. The sounding rockets have been launched during different auroral conditions. The angular and energy distribution and other parameters of the observed plasma population (e.g. density and characteristic energy) are used to give information about the sources of auroral particles and possible acceleration mechanisms. It is found that many properties of the electron distribution above pre-midnight auroral structures can be explained by acceleration of a low temperature electron population of boundary layer origin through a quasi-steady electric field parallel to the magnetic field lines. Electron data at low latitude are compared with GEOS-2 data during an auroral pulsation event
